Transaction 20e6a5e75a8646c51b8bffc866f73025938ea87a6cd8e89648b03db0b69db43d

1 Input
2 Outputs
  • 20e6a5e75a8646c51b8bffc866f73025938ea87a6cd8e89648b03db0b69db43d:0
  • value  22120965
    address  18F5GHifBmm6ZgxpLimvzc3mUZ7UTxuKgA
  • 20e6a5e75a8646c51b8bffc866f73025938ea87a6cd8e89648b03db0b69db43d:1
  • value  57874967
    address  13MsS17mCLW9iBApr1jvL9f7evCJZFLKLL